    GERMANY: TRANSFECTION TECHNOLOGIES MARKET, BY END USER, 2021–2028

    Segment20212022202320242025202620272028CAGR (%)
    ACADEMIC & RESEARCH INSTITUTES18.519.420.2222426.328.931.99.6
    CROS & CDMOS23.625.326.929.933.437.442.147.512
    OTHER END USERS5.45.75.86.36.87.48.18.88.6
    PHARMACEUTICAL & BIOTECHNOLOGY COMPANIES41.944.647.15257.664.171.780.411.3
    TOTAL89.494.9100.1110.2121.8135.2150.7168.611

    Primary Research

    Extensive primary research was conducted after acquiring basic knowledge about the global transfection technologies market scenario through secondary research. Several primary interviews were conducted with market experts from the demand side, such as pharmaceutical and biopharmaceutical companies, CROs, CDMOs, and academic & research institutes, and experts from the supply side, such as C-level and D-level executives, product managers, marketing & sales managers of key manufacturers, distributors, and channel partners. These interviews were conducted across five major regions, including the Asia Pacific, North America, Europe, Latin America, and the Middle East & Africa. Approximately 70% and 30% of the primary interviews were conducted with supply-side and demand-side participants, respectively. This primary data was collected through questionnaires, e-mails, online surveys, personal interviews, and telephonic interviews.

    Market Definition

    Transfection is the process of deliberately introducing naked or purified nucleic acids (including DNA, RNA, or proteins) into eukaryotic cells. Transfection is a powerful tool that helps in the study of gene functions and can be achieved using biochemical, physical, and viral vector methods. Transfection technologies have been used in life science research and have been exploited for therapeutic delivery like gene therapy. This gene transfer technology enables the study of gene function and protein expression in a cellular environment.
